I LOVE THIS STUFF! I have been using NSD for nearly a year, having tried it during a facial at an Origins counter. I am 34 (sniff) and have always had very dry skin... but it's really getting out of hand in the winter since hitting 32 or so - parched, tight... really not fun. This is a great product - shea butter, fruit oil extracts, the works. I don't think it's very pricey at $30 for 1/7 oz, because you use so little of it! Trust me, ladies, get yourself a little plastic spatula and take 1/3 of what you THINK you'll need, then add more if you need to. You won't. Then wash the spatula. My friend's dermie just told her that sticking your filthy fingers into jars of cream is yukky poo. Even popsicle sticks work. I will continue to use this cream and be buried with it. Wonderful Moisturizer! I have only been using this product for a few days but it is perfect for my really dry skin. I use Renova (retinol) at night, hoping to rid my eyes of those lovely fine lines that have formed (although I am not so sure Renova has really helped) but anyways, as a result my skin has become extremely dry and often a bit flaky. This cream has a really nice texture, it's smooth but not too greasy and goes on easily. It may be too heavy for some but if your skin is really dry, it makes your skin so soft and resiliant (sp?)...it also has helped my wrinkles fade or rather prevents them from forming. Because my skin is so moist, the wrinkles don't stay when I smile. Although, I do use eye creams as well (Zia Ultimate Eye and Burt's Bee's Repair Serum).
I bought Origin's Never Say Dry at Macy's, at $31 for 1.7 oz. I will definitely purchase it again.

Amazing - it completely made my face soft and flake free during the worst winter month of January. I will warn you however. The first two weeks my skin was a bit red and itchy but immediately afterward it was fine. I also have eczema and dry dry skin so any product that works is great for me. I love this moisturizer. Honestly, give it a try. It IS heavy and seems like a bit much but it works. If you have super dry skin I recommend this. It is expensive at 30 bucks a pop but so far I have tried it all and this is worth the money. If your skin is not too dry I suggest saving by buying a regular moisturizer for the day and using this at night. For me I tend to use regular creams at night and this during the day since I need a moisturizer that works all day long.
